Oh' Studios in London

Oh' Studios

70-71, Wells St
W1T 3QE
020 7580 2933
Write your review of Oh' Studios
Select your star rating
Please select your star rating
Your review must be longer than 15 characters
Nearby similar companies
0 ft
Picture Studio
70-71, Wells St
London W1T 3QE
0 ft
Ian O'Leary
70-71, Wells St
London W1T 3QG
428 ft
Lickerish
36, Eastcastle St
London W1W 8DW
517 ft
New ID Studios
17, Margaret St
London W1W 8RP
540 ft
Mallinsons Ltd
10a, Berners Place
London W1T 3AE
720 ft
MacStudios
199 Wardour Street
London W1F 8JP